Problem Perhaps the most famous equation in physics is which relates energy E to mass m. The speed of light in a vacuum, c, is the property that links the two together. The speed of light in a vacuum is 2 9979 x 10 m/s (a) Create a function called energy to find the energy corresponding to a given mass in kilograms. Your result will be in joules, since 1 kg m2/s? -1 J (b) Use your function to find the energy corresponding to masses from 1 kg to 103 kg. Use the logspace function (consult help logspace) to create an appropriate mass vector. (c) Create a plot of your results. Try using different logarithmic plotting approaches (e.g. semilogy, semilogx, and loglog) to determine the best way to graph your results. Step-by-step solution
